example program for ALV list color coding?

Former Member
0 Likes
4,367

Hi guys...

I've been looking for an example program (or even a screenshot, actually) that gives an overview of the different color combinations in an ALV list (with the color code 'Cxxx' for: C, 1-9, 0-1, 0-1 )

Does someone know if such a program exists?

Here is the color coding.



* Colour code :                                                 *
* Colour is a 4-char field where :                              *
*              - 1st char = C (color property)                  *
*              - 2nd char = color code (from 0 to 7)            *
*                                  0 = background color         *
*                                  1 = blue                     *
*                                  2 = gray                     *
*                                  3 = yellow                   *
*                                  4 = blue/gray                *
*                                  5 = green                    *
*                                  6 = red                      *
*                                  7 = orange                   *
*              - 3rd char = intensified (0=off, 1=on)           *
*              - 4th char = inverse display (0=off, 1=on)       *

Following example is for coloring row in alv


Add a field in the last as COLOR

data : begin of i_ekko.
        include structure ekko.
data : color(4) type c.
data : end of i_ekko.

in layout

gs_layout-info_fname    = 'COLOR'.

According to your condition allocate the color codes

  loop at i_ekko where < use your where condition>.
    move 'C311' to i_ekko-color.   " << pass your color code here 
    modify i_ekko index sy-tabix.
  endloop.

then

    call method grid1->set_table_for_first_display

and pass i_ekko as output table

if the field EMPHASIZE is set to 'X', the ALV uses a predefined color for highlighting the cloumn. if the character field begins with 'C'(Color code), the remaining number have the following meaning..

<b>EMPHASIZE = 'CXYZ'</b>

<b>C : color code

X : color number.

X has values 1 to 9.

Y: intensified display on / off.

Y has values 0 and 1, '0' = off and '1' = on.

Z : inverse dispaly on / off.

Z has values 0 and 1, '0' = off and '1' = on.</b>

genaral syntax: wa_orig_fields-EMPHASIZE = 'CXYZ'

X = 0 in this case color depends on GUI.

Y = 0 means case intensified is OFF.

Z = 0 means inverse is OFF.

the color depends on the 'X' value

OFF or COL_BACKGROUND 0 depends on GUI background

1 or COL_HEADING 1 grey-blue headers

2 or COL_NORMAL 2 light grey list bodies

3 or COL_TOTAL 3 yellow totals

4 or COL_KEY 4 blue-green key columns

5 or COL_POSITIVE 5 green positive threshold value

6 or COL_NEGATIVE 6 red negative threshold value

7 or COL_GROUP 7 violet Control levels.

for more information on color coding , see the F1 help on FORMAT statement

Check the below program :

REPORT zsharad_test1.

TABLES: ekko.

TYPE-POOLS: slis. "ALV Declarations

*Data Declaration

*----


TYPES: BEGIN OF t_ekko,

ebeln TYPE ekpo-ebeln,

ebelp TYPE ekpo-ebelp,

statu TYPE ekpo-statu,

aedat TYPE ekpo-aedat,

matnr TYPE ekpo-matnr,

menge TYPE ekpo-menge,

meins TYPE ekpo-meins,

netpr TYPE ekpo-netpr,

peinh TYPE ekpo-peinh,

line_color(4) TYPE c, "Used to store row color attributes

END OF t_ekko.

DATA: it_ekko TYPE STANDARD TABLE OF t_ekko INITIAL SIZE 0,

wa_ekko TYPE t_ekko.

*ALV data declarations

DATA: fieldcatalog TYPE slis_t_fieldcat_alv WITH HEADER LINE,

gd_tab_group TYPE slis_t_sp_group_alv,

gd_layout TYPE slis_layout_alv,

gd_repid LIKE sy-repid.

************************************************************************

*Start-of-selection.

START-OF-SELECTION.

PERFORM data_retrieval.

PERFORM build_fieldcatalog.

PERFORM build_layout.

PERFORM display_alv_report.

&----


*& Form BUILD_FIELDCATALOG

&----


  • Build Fieldcatalog for ALV Report

----


FORM build_fieldcatalog.

  • There are a number of ways to create a fieldcat.

  • For the purpose of this example i will build the fieldcatalog manualy

  • by populating the internal table fields individually and then

  • appending the rows. This method can be the most time consuming but can

  • also allow you more control of the final product.

  • Beware though, you need to ensure that all fields required are

  • populated. When using some of functionality available via ALV, such as

  • total. You may need to provide more information than if you were

  • simply displaying the result

  • I.e. Field type may be required in-order for

  • the 'TOTAL' function to work.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'EBELN'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Purchase Order'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 0.

fieldcatalog-outputlen = 10.

fieldcatalog-emphasize = 'X'.

fieldcatalog-key = 'X'.

  • fieldcatalog-do_sum = 'X'.

  • fieldcatalog-no_zero = 'X'.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'EBELP'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'PO Item'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 1.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'STATU'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Status'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 2.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'AEDAT'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Item change date'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 3.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'MATNR'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Material Number'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 4.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'MENGE'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'PO quantity'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 5.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'MEINS'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Order Unit'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 6.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'NETPR'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Net Price'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 7.

fieldcatalog-outputlen = 15.

fieldcatalog-datatype = 'CURR'.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

fieldcatalog-fieldname = 'PEINH'.

fieldcatalog-seltext_m = 'Price Unit'.

fieldcatalog-col_pos = 8.

APPEND fieldcatalog TO fieldcatalog.

CLEAR fieldcatalog.

ENDFORM. " BUILD_FIELDCATALOG

&----


*& Form BUILD_LAYOUT

&----


  • Build layout for ALV grid report

----


FORM build_layout.

gd_layout-no_input = 'X'.

gd_layout-colwidth_optimize = 'X'.

gd_layout-totals_text = 'Totals'(201).

  • Set layout field for row attributes(i.e. color)

gd_layout-info_fieldname = 'LINE_COLOR'.

  • gd_layout-totals_only = 'X'.

  • gd_layout-f2code = 'DISP'. "Sets fcode for when double

  • "click(press f2)

  • gd_layout-zebra = 'X'.

  • gd_layout-group_change_edit = 'X'.

  • gd_layout-header_text = 'helllllo'.

ENDFORM. " BUILD_LAYOUT

&----


*& Form DISPLAY_ALV_REPORT

&----


  • Display report using ALV grid

----


FORM display_alv_report.

gd_repid = sy-repid.

CALL FUNCTION 'REUSE_ALV_LIST_DISPLAY'

EXPORTING

i_callback_program = gd_repid

  • i_callback_top_of_page = 'TOP-OF-PAGE' "see FORM

  • i_callback_user_command = 'USER_COMMAND'

  • i_grid_title = outtext

is_layout = gd_layout

it_fieldcat = fieldcatalog[]

  • it_special_groups = gd_tabgroup

  • IT_EVENTS = GT_XEVENTS

i_save = 'X'

  • is_variant = z_template

TABLES

t_outtab = it_ekko

EXCEPTIONS

program_error = 1

OTHERS = 2.

IF sy-subrc <> 0.

  • MESSAGE ID SY-MSGID TYPE SY-MSGTY NUMBER SY-MSGNO

  • WITH SY-MSGV1 SY-MSGV2 SY-MSGV3 SY-MSGV4.

ENDIF.

ENDFORM. " DISPLAY_ALV_REPORT

&----


*& Form DATA_RETRIEVAL

&----


  • Retrieve data form EKPO table and populate itab it_ekko

----


FORM data_retrieval.

DATA: ld_color(1) TYPE c.

SELECT ebeln ebelp statu aedat matnr menge meins netpr peinh

UP TO 10 ROWS

FROM ekpo

INTO TABLE it_ekko.

*Populate field with color attributes

LOOP AT it_ekko INTO wa_ekko.

  • Populate color variable with colour properties

  • Char 1 = C (This is a color property)

  • Char 2 = 3 (Color codes: 1 - 7)

  • Char 3 = Intensified on/off ( 1 or 0 )

  • Char 4 = Inverse display on/off ( 1 or 0 )

  • i.e. wa_ekko-line_color = 'C410'

ld_color = ld_color + 1.

  • Only 7 colours so need to reset color value

IF ld_color = 8.

ld_color = 1.

ENDIF.

CONCATENATE 'C' ld_color '10' INTO wa_ekko-line_color.

  • wa_ekko-line_color = 'C410'.

MODIFY it_ekko FROM wa_ekko.

ENDLOOP.

ENDFORM. " DATA_RETRIEVAL
